Kyle Witkowski

Kyle Witkowski, 38, went home to be with his Savior on January 8, 2022 with his family by his side.

Kyle was born June 23, 1983 in Portland, OR. He joined Boy Scouts with his brothers and was a gifted student. At 12 yrs old, the dozens of health struggles began. In spite of them, Kyle’s humor, deep gratitude for family & friends and his trusted team of caregivers for over 26 years kept him hopeful and encouraged. His wisdom and sincere patience touched everyone who knew him and gave us the best example of gratefulness in adversity.

Kyle moved to Huron in 2015 to be with the family he loved. He enjoyed going to breakfast on Fridays with his grandfather’s many friends and also their winter Euchre games. He started up the Euchre group at the Huron Library. He could be seen in the front row at The Chapel with his hands held high. He loved being with people, knew how to find the best deals, and his smile lit up the room.

He is survived by his mother, Cheryl (Airhart) Kapa; father, Tim Witkowski; brothers, Andrew Witkowski & Eric Witkowski; grandparents, Forrest & Carolyn Airhart; aunts, Suzanne (Airhart) Thaxton & Lorraine (Airhart) Witkowski; and many other uncles, aunts, cousins, nieces, and nephews.
